Working Student - HR Operations EMESA

Who We Are

Boston Consulting Group partners with leaders in business and society to tackle their most important challenges and capture their greatest opportunities. BCG was the pioneer in business strategy when it was founded in 1963. Today, we help clients with total transformation-inspiring complex change, enabling organizations to grow, building competitive advantage, and driving bottom-line impact.

To succeed, organizations must blend digital and human capabilities. Our diverse, global teams bring deep industry and functional expertise and a range of perspectives to spark change. BCG delivers solutions through leading-edge management consulting along with technology and design, corporate and digital ventures—and business purpose. We work in a uniquely collaborative model across the firm and throughout all levels of the client organization, generating results that allow our clients to thrive.



What You'll Do

Are you a university student in Munich, eager to gain hands-on experience in a dynamic, global environment?

 

At BCG, BCG’s Senior Advisor Program is a carefully curated network of top-tier Senior Executives from diverse backgrounds and expertise, who support our BCG client teams with strategic insights, driving transformative change, and enabling clients to build capabilities.

 

As the EMESA-HR Operations Working Student for the EMESA Senior Advisor Program, you will play an active role in supporting the program’s daily operations. Your responsibilities will include:

Assisting in the year-end contract renewal process, alongside working closely with the EMESA Senior Advisor Senior Managers.Preparing financial reports and conducting data analysis to support decision-making.Maintaining and updating the Senior Advisor database and managing documents via SharePoint.Responding to general inquiries about the Senior Advisor Program, ensuring smooth communication.Coordinating the contract mailing process and overseeing the end-to-end signature workflow.

What You'll Bring

Currently enrolled as a university student in Germany, pursuing a degree in business, economics, law, social, or natural sciences, or a related field.Interest or experience in the HR or People function (not mandatory, but a plus).Proficiency in the MS Office suite, especially Excel and PowerPoint.An interest in working with big data analytics tools (e.g., Alteryx and Tableau) would be a bonus.

 

You’re Good At:Strong communication and relationship-building skills.Excellent organizational and time management skills.Independent, structured, and service-oriented mindset with a hands-on approach to operational tasks.High degree of flexibility, adaptability, and a proactive attitude.Strong affinity for numbers, data, and good analytical skills.Highest level of attention to detail, professionalism, and confidentiality.Fluency in English and German – both oral and written.

Who You'll Work With

Based in our Munich office, this temporary role (12 to 24 months) offers a unique opportunity to gain real-world experience at a top global consulting firm. You’ll be part of a highly professional yet supportive environment, with flexible working hours (up to 16 hours per week) – perfect for balancing your personal, academic, and professional life.
